What is Key Programming?
Key programming refers to the process of integrating a key fob or transponder key with a vehicle's immobilizer system. This system is created to boost security and prevent unauthorized access. Key programming includes utilizing specialized tools and software application to encode a brand-new key to work particularly with a specific vehicle model.
Key Programming Types:
Transponder Key Programming: Involves creating a chip key that can communicate with the vehicle's immobilizer.
Remote Key Fob Programming: Programming a remote key fob to unlock and begin the car.
Smart Key Programming: This includes modern wise keys capable of keyless entry and start.
Why You Might Need Key Programming Services
There might be a number of reasons that a vehicle owner might need key programming services:
- Lost or Stolen Keys: If you lose your car key or it gets stolen, you'll require a new key programmed to guarantee your vehicle's security.
- Extra Spare Keys: It's constantly sensible to have spare keys for emergency situations; programming additional keys guarantees that you are prepared.
- Malfunctioning Keys: Over time, keys can malfunction or break, causing the requirement for reprogramming or replacement.
- Purchasing a Used Car: When you purchase a used vehicle, programming a brand-new key helps to avoid any previous owners from accessing your car.

Key Programming: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. The length of time does key programming take?
Key programming typically takes about 30 minutes to an hour, however this can differ depending upon the vehicle make and design.
2. Can I program a car key myself?
Some vehicles permit for DIY key programming, but it typically requires particular equipment or software application. Examining the owner's manual is a good idea.
3. What should I do if I lose my key fob?
If you lose your key fob, it's best to call a regional key programmer or car dealership to have a new one made and programmed for your vehicle.
4. Is key programming expensive?
The cost can vary commonly based upon the type of key, the vehicle's make and model, and the service place. Normally, it can vary from ₤ 50 to ₤ 400.
5. Do all lorries require programming for new keys?
Not all automobiles need programming; some older models utilize standard keys that do not include electronic transponders. Constantly examine with a professional to identify this.
